Comprehending Bay Windows
Bay windows typically consist of three primary elements: a large main window flanked by 2 smaller windows on either side that may run as casements, double-hungs, or fixed panes. This design produces a comfortable nook inside the home, improving both visual appeal and property worth. Before employing an installer, it's essential to comprehend the different styles and materials offered, consisting of:

The overall cost of setting up a bay window can range from ₤ 500 to ₤ 2,000 depending on materials, design, and installation complexity.
How long does bay window installation take?
Usually, the installation of a bay window can take anywhere from 1 to 3 days, depending on the size of the window and the experience of the installer.
Can I install a bay window myself?
While it is possible to install a bay window as a DIY task, it requires substantial skill, understanding of woodworking, and an understanding of building regulations. It is advisable to work with a professional for ideal results.
How do I keep my bay windows?
Routine maintenance includes cleaning the glass and frames, looking for any drafts or leakages, and making sure the seals are intact to prevent wetness damage.
